
Ryan Mathews Breaks Tobs Single-Season HR Record
Published on July 21, 2011 under Coastal Plain League (Coastal Plain)
Wilson Tobs News Release
WILSON, N.C. (July 21, 2011) - Tobs CF Ryan Mathews (N.C. State) broke the team's single-season homerun record when he belted his 13th long ball out of the park at Fleming Stadium Wednesday night in Wilson.
Mathews had tied the Tobs record of 12 homeruns in a season the night before in Edenton, when he hit a three-run homer in the top of the fourth off of the Steamers' Eddie Perkins. Mathews' record-breaking homerun last night was also of the three-run variety, and came against Peninsula starter Ethan Carter in the bottom of the first.
Mathews is now tied with Kevin Mahoney (Forest City 2008), Rich Poythress (Thomasville 2007), and C.J. Ziegler (Asheboro 2006) for the third most homeruns in a season in Coastal Plain League history. The record for most homeruns in a season is 17, set by Jason Dubois (VCU) who played for Rocky Mount in 1998.
There are 12 games remaining for the Tobs in the 2011 Coastal Plain League regular season. Mathews, with 36 RBI, is currently four RBI shy of tying the Tobs single-season record in that statistic as well. He will try to go after that record, as well as try and chase down Dubois' record when the Tobs host the Outer Banks Daredevils tonight in Wilson beginning at 7:05pm (Gates open at 6:00pm).
